Public Member Functions | Private Attributes | List of all members
grpc_core::LoadBalancingPolicy::TransientFailurePicker Class Reference

#include <lb_policy.h>

Inheritance diagram for grpc_core::LoadBalancingPolicy::TransientFailurePicker:
Inheritance graph
[legend]

Public Member Functions

PickResult Pick (PickArgs) override
 
 TransientFailurePicker (absl::Status status)
 
- Public Member Functions inherited from grpc_core::LoadBalancingPolicy::SubchannelPicker
 SubchannelPicker ()=default
 
virtual ~SubchannelPicker ()=default
 

Private Attributes

absl::Status status_
 

Detailed Description

Definition at line 407 of file lb_policy.h.

Constructor & Destructor Documentation

◆ TransientFailurePicker()

grpc_core::LoadBalancingPolicy::TransientFailurePicker::TransientFailurePicker ( absl::Status  status)
inlineexplicit

Definition at line 409 of file lb_policy.h.

Member Function Documentation

◆ Pick()

PickResult grpc_core::LoadBalancingPolicy::TransientFailurePicker::Pick ( PickArgs  )
inlineoverridevirtual

Implements grpc_core::LoadBalancingPolicy::SubchannelPicker.

Definition at line 411 of file lb_policy.h.

Member Data Documentation

◆ status_

absl::Status grpc_core::LoadBalancingPolicy::TransientFailurePicker::status_
private

Definition at line 416 of file lb_policy.h.


The documentation for this class was generated from the following file:


grpc
Author(s):
autogenerated on Fri May 16 2025 03:03:36